Fausets
A man of Judah, descended from Zerah (1Ch 2:6). Probably identical with Chalcol or Calcol, the same in the Hebrew, one of the four wise men whom Solomon exceeded (1Ki 4:31). He and Darda or Dara are called "the sons of Mahol," i.e. of the choir; they were the famous musicians, two of whom are named in the titles of Psalm 88 and Psalm 89. However, if Mahol is a proper name, he is their immediate father, Zerah their ancestor, of the great family of Pharez of Judah.

Hastings
A, Judahite, adescendant of Zerah (1Ch 2:6), otherwise described in 1Ki 4:31 (where AV has Chalcol) as a son of Mahol, famous for wisdom, but surpassed by Solomon.

Morish
Cal'col
Son of Zerah, descendant of Judah. 1Ch 2:6. Probably the same as CHALCOL in 1Ki 4:31, the Hebrew letters being the same.
